The Central Board of Secondary Education (CBSE) Class 10th and 12th Board Exams have started from 15th February. Several guidelines were brought before the start of the exam. And this time a strict ban on the use of ChatGPT in class 10th and 12th exams has been brought by the board.

The number of candidates participating in the CBSE board exam this year is around 38,83,710. Exams are being organized at various exam centers. From the very beginning, the board has introduced various restrictions around the examination. It was informed by the board that it is completely prohibited to enter the examination center with any kind of electrical equipment. At the same time, the use of ChatGPT has been stopped under strict instructions. AI-powered ChatGPT is an artificial intelligence based technology. By using which answers to many difficult questions can be easily retrieved. According to the board, if this ChatGPT is used in the exam, appropriate action will be taken against the candidate.
